Ensiferum Announces 2019 “Path To Glory” North American Headlining Tour
Though we haven’t even finished with the Fall season, the winter tours for the upcoming year are getting announced. This one should be interesting as its the long hoped for return of Ensiferum. Read on down below.
The Press Release:
After nearly four years of absence, ENSIFERUM has announced a full North American headlining tour. Set to begin January 5th and run through January 29th, support will be provided by Septicflesh as well as an additional opener still to be announced.
Comments bassist Sami Hinkka, “It’s been way too many years since we rocked with our North American warrior brothers and sisters. So early 2019 we will set sails and head to your shores and we are not coming alone. We will join forces with a brilliant and ass kicking band, Septicflesh, and a special guest. What a way to start a new year! This tour will leave its mark on the history of metal so get your ticket in advance and get ready to mosh with us like there is no tomorrow. On this tour, we have no chance to play in every city that we would want to, so we are doing our best to return to North America for a second time in 2019. Stay tuned and see you soon!”

Deicide Brings Us “In The Minds Of Evil” In Fall 2014
Fans of the mighty Deicide will start slavering in anticipation of the bands Fall “In The Minds Of Evil” tour that will find them joined by Marduk, Septicflesh and Carach Angren. The news broke earlier today and here is the poster that has been socially networked (for lack of a better term). I’ll pick up some discussion afterward.
Strangely enough this information came care of the Deicide Facebook as opposed to any formal press release and since the band had presented us with an official poster, I will assume that this is all a locked in affair. Looking at this touring package I have to say that it’s an impressive one because I’ve witnessed Marduk selling out venues like Gramercy Theatre a couple of times already while Septicflesh has brought their “Conquerors Of The World” tour around twice already and that does rather well. I’m not too much up on Carach Angren but I imagine I will have time to investigate before this tour hits our vicinity. At the point of this writing there are no tour dates nor venues listed but since some of the other providers of Metal entertainment were posting about this, I had to make sure I was in the mix as well for our regular readers.
